    You can customize how you print a spreadsheet with margins, page breaks, headers, footers, and more options.

    1. On your computer, open a spreadsheet at sheets.google.com.

    2. If you want to print part of a spreadsheet, select the cells or sheet.

    3. At the top, click File Print.

    4. Click Current sheet.

    • To print the full spreadsheet, click Workbook.

    • To print the cells you chose in step two, click Selected cells.

    1. On your computer, open a spreadsheet at sheets.google.com.

    2. At the top, click File Print.

    3. Click Set custom page breaks.

    4. Drag the lines to where the page should break. Each rectangle will print on its own page.

    • To remove a page break, point to a line and click Remove .

    5. When you’re done, click Confirm breaks.

    Change margins

    1. On your computer, open a spreadsheet at sheets.google.com.

    2. At the top, click File Print.

    3. Under "Margins," click Normal. Choose a margin type.

    4. To customize your margins, click Custom numbers. Enter new margin numbers.
